Transaction 2059326ccfcb6b053ad628e6826b4252c286a03ddf72e294b10811847d8c4698
1 Input
1 Output
-
2059326ccfcb6b053ad628e6826b4252c286a03ddf72e294b10811847d8c4698:0
- value
- 104520
- script pubkey
- OP_0 OP_PUSHBYTES_32 b7a6ce2ec3cd19ea9e2175114eb0174164506799703100a8df7438a503405b2e
- address
- tb1qk7nvutkre5v7483pw5g5avqhg9j9qeuewqcsp2xlwsu22q6qtvhqal6f4d